TravTrade Launches Its Virtual Trade Event Platform for Destinations

TravTrade, a TravMedia company, has launched a new virtual travel trade and meetings platform enabling destinations to run events and connect with global trade partners remotely, or as a hybrid event.

The Virtual Events Platform is designed on the same user-friendly platform powering TravMedia's IMM, Tourism Australia's ATE, Destination Canada's Canada Corroboree and U.S. Travel Associations IPW Online Marketplace. TravTrade provides a white-label event website and content management system to generate communications, manage registrations, and track the event.

Delegates can upload personal and company profiles, set appointment preferences, and create a customised virtual event space for their meetings.

Virtual Events Platform integrates directly with TravMedia to create simple and easy sharing of company profiles from a rich online library of over twenty years of press releases, travel stories, and company assets.

"The global pandemic commanded change, and we had to adapt quickly. The world's largest travel trade shows cancelled, and international borders closed with a significant impact on tourism. Our innovation team developed the white-label virtual trade platform to keep the industry connected and engaged with overseas destinations," said Nick Wayland, CEO and Founder of TravMedia and TravTrade.

In late 2020, the new Virtual Events Platform powered successful IMM events in France, Australia, and Asia, and IMM Virtual North America will host over 250 brands and 330 media later this month. Tourism Yukon hosted their November virtual trade event through the new platform, and the Society of American Travel Writers (SATW) hosted their annual convention.

Designed and developed by TravTrade, the new trade platform features:
  • User-friendly content management system including custom registration, payment processing and tracking tools.
  • Direct integration with TravMedia for easy sharing of over twenty years of company assets.
  • TravTrade's bespoke Appointment Scheduler software to match delegates with relevant attendees for productive meetings.
  • Custom virtual event spaces with branded videos, background images and downloadable documents.
  • Ability to host welcome speeches, panel discussions, industry updates and sponsor videos during the event.
  • 24-hour support through our global office network.
